Trichoderma is a cosmopolitan fungus widely distributed around the world. The different uses of this beneficial fungus are varied in several industries, like agriculture, textile, and paper, including the pharmaceutical industry. The genus Trichoderma has other mechanisms of action, including the production of different enzymes and secreted secondary metabolites used in various industries. The genomes of different Trichoderma species have been sequenced to identify the mechanisms for producing several compounds. The advancement of multiple technologies has allowed the development of transformation tools for the genetic improvement of Trichoderma, thus increasing biomass, primary and secondary metabolites, and enzymes. Ecuador is one of the leading producers of fine aroma cocoa worldwide, involving around 100,000 producer families. On the American continent, the largest producer is Brazil, with 18%, followed by Ecuador and Colombia, and it is estimated that more than 20 million people depend directly on this crop. Moniliophthora roreri, the causal agent of frost pot rot, has been a cause of great concern due to the production losses it has caused, which in 2022 amounted to 80% in different cocoa-producing provinces of Ecuador and worldwide losses of 30% performance they are estimates. This study aimed to determine the biological control potential of microcapsules made with Trichoderma spp spore solution against M. roreri.
